Increase of Temperature Check

Safety against overheating: Qod ≥ Pz

where:

 

Q od = ϑ D A k

heat conducted away in oil

 

ϑ D = t max - t 0 = 60o

available temperature drop

 

A

gearbox surface, which conducts away the heat, A ≈ 9 . 10 -5 a 1.85 for well ribbed gearbox

 

k

transfer of heat factor, k ≈ 6.6.10 -3 (1 + 0.4n 1 0.75 ) for the gearbox with fan and bottom worm

Deflection Check of Worm Shaft

Resultant deflection if the worm is symmetrically mounted and has the length l = 2.5 b1:

where:

  

moment of inertia

 

Allowable deflection:

 
 

y D ≈ 0.004m

shaft with hardened worm

 

y D ≈ 0.01m

shaft with heat-treated worm
